Pros

Fast paced working environment with plenty of opportunities to learn and grow your career. Lots of interesting and high visibility work and projects being at an OEM. Management emphasizes frequent job rotations to get a well rounded professional experience. Most generous vehicle discounts of the three domestic automakers. Excellent 401K match.

Cons

The pay is laughably low, especially considering the extremely high hours and amount of stress in their Finance group. Make sure you’re happy with your starting salary, because there is almost no chance of getting a raise, even if you’re a top performer, unless you get a promotion. Much lower salaries than the other OEMs and Tier 1 suppliers. I know of multiple employees (highly educated/skilled professionals in an in demand field) who have not had a single raise in 3-5 years, which is absurd and well outside the norm. Hours are insane, because teams are understaffed, turnover is constant and upper Management’s expectations are decoupled from reality. As previously stated, no extra pay, perks or recognition for all this hard work. It’s just their minimum baseline expectation. They act like they’re still a scrappy underdog coming out of bankruptcy rather than the large, profitable company that they currently are. It’s honestly insulting.
